This directory contains benchmarking scripts and tools for performance evaluation of Dynamo deployments. The benchmarking framework is a wrapper around genai-perf that makes it easy to benchmark DynamoGraphDeployments and compare them with external endpoints.

## Quick Start

### Benchmark an Existing Endpoint
```bash
./benchmark.sh --namespace my-namespace --input my-endpoint=http://your-endpoint:8000
```

### Benchmark Dynamo Deployments
```bash
# Benchmark disaggregated vLLM with custom label
./benchmark.sh --namespace my-namespace --input vllm-disagg=components/backends/vllm/deploy/disagg.yaml

# Benchmark TensorRT-LLM disaggregated deployment
./benchmark.sh --namespace my-namespace --input trtllm-disagg=components/backends/trtllm/deploy/disagg.yaml

# Compare multiple Dynamo deployments
./benchmark.sh --namespace my-namespace \
  --input agg=components/backends/vllm/deploy/agg.yaml \
  --input disagg=components/backends/vllm/deploy/disagg.yaml

# Compare Dynamo vs external endpoint
./benchmark.sh --namespace my-namespace \
  --input dynamo=components/backends/vllm/deploy/disagg.yaml \
  --input external=http://localhost:8000
```

**Note**:
- The sample manifests may reference private registry images. Update the `image:` fields to use accessible images from [Dynamo NGC](https://catalog.ngc.nvidia.com/orgs/nvidia/teams/ai-dynamo/collections/ai-dynamo/artifacts) or your own registry before running.
- Only DynamoGraphDeployment manifests are supported for automatic deployment. To benchmark non-Dynamo backends (vLLM, TensorRT-LLM, SGLang, etc.), deploy them manually using their Kubernetes guides and use the endpoint option.

## Features

The benchmarking framework supports:

**Two Benchmarking Modes:**
- **Endpoint Benchmarking**: Test existing HTTP endpoints without deployment overhead
- **Deployment Benchmarking**: Deploy, test, and cleanup DynamoGraphDeployments automatically

**Flexible Configuration:**
- User-defined labels for each input using `--input label=value` format
- Support for multiple inputs to enable comparisons
- Customizable concurrency levels (configurable via CONCURRENCIES env var), sequence lengths, and models
- Automated performance plot generation with custom labels

**Sequential GPU Usage:**
- Models are deployed and benchmarked **sequentially**, not in parallel
- Each deployment gets exclusive access to all available GPUs during its benchmark run
- Ensures accurate performance measurements and fair comparison across configurations

**Supported Backends:**
- DynamoGraphDeployments
- External HTTP endpoints (for comparison with non-Dynamo backends)
